An excellent opportunity has arisen for a Project Quantity Surveyor to join a growing construction business based in South Manchester. Working on various high end residential projects, commercial and extra care projects the Project Quantity Surveyor will be responsible for -  

Responsibilities:-

  • To take active responsibility for all financial procedures in conjunction with the Senior Surveyor.
  • To suggest trade contractors, systems and manufacturers for team appraisal.
  • Take a lead role in the valuation process.
  • Actively promote the company philosophy and culture.
  • Be aware of element costings and costs per square metre
  • Develop initial project budget and agree detailed cost plan with the Senior Surveyor for agreement with the professional team.
  • Confirm project insurance arrangements.
  • Advise client on procurement routes available.
  • Prepare and monitor Bid Package Tender Schedule.
  • Advise on product selection, specifications and assist with value engineering exercises.
  • Advise on selection of Works Contractors.
  • Attend and if necessary, chair meetings with the design team and with works contractors.
  • Manage the change process in conjunction with the extended team.
  • Instruct accounts to invoice clients
  • Prepare payment documentation for subcontractors and suppliers for approval by line Manager
  • Prepare 'rolling' final account throughout project and agree at PC (with approval of line manager)
  • Close out financial account and retention releases (with approval of line manager)
  • Prepare Cost/Value Reconciliation (CVR), create regular budget and price updates, update computerised cost control system and prepare the monthly cost and progress reports
  • Provide feedback to trade contractors on completion
  • Internal reporting via billing monitors, Internal value Forecasts, Cash Flows MCR's and interim CVR's
  • Acts as the lynch pin with the day to day running of the project in terms of procurement and financial control and as a result must be an effective communicator.
  • Takes on role of mentor to AQS and support staff.

Education and skills:-

  • Degree qualified - BSc Quantity Surveying or equivalent
  • Previous experience of successfully carrying out a surveying role on a project, £3m+ and its delivery within the time and budget constraints to a high quality.
  • Preferably previous experience of major structural work on existing buildings
